Question - Asset Retirement Obligations

Fairfax Inc. is legally responsible for decontamination procedures associated with operating a chemical plant it acquired on January 1, 2001 for $60,000,000. The acquisition cost was attributed as follows: $54,000,000 for the plant and $6,000,000 for the land. The future cash flows for decontamination were analyzed and estimated to be $6,772,780. The credit-adjusted risk-free rate is 5%. The expected useful life of the plant is 25 years. At the end of its useful life and after decontamination, the plant should be worth $4,000,000 (not including the value of the land).

Fairfax uses straight-line method to depreciate buildings and manufacturing facilities.

1. What amount of depreciation expense should be recognized for 2001?

2. What amount will be recognized as accretion expense for 2001?

3. What is the ending balance in the asset retirement obligation on 12-31-01?

4. What amount will be recognized as accretion expense for 2002?

5. What is the ending balance in the asset retirement obligation on 12-31-02?

6. Provide all necessary journal entries for 2001 (3 Journal Entries).
